8-story self-storage building completed in 1928. Designed by George S. Kingsley as a warehouse for Morgan & Brother Company. The building was purposefully made of reinforced concrete for marketing purposes: Morgan & Brother broadcasted the “fireproof” nature of their new facility. This new warehouse was also a strategic business move, placing the firm closer to major train routes and piers where goods arrived from abroad. The company stored foreign items awaiting customs inspection as well as trunks and baggage for arriving travelers, unsure of future plans. It was sold in 1994 and is currently operated by Manhattan Mini-Storage.
